Along with information regarding a rally planned, police warns against public gatherings in male’ and mentions that action will be taken.

A statement issued by police mentioned that legal action will be taken against those who organize and participate in gatherings in violation of HPA’s guidelines. This statement includes an appeal to the people to prioritize public health safety in light of the situation, and adhere to HPA’s guidelines.

This statement is issued after opposition coalition parties PPM and PNC, fined with a total of 150,000 MVR, for violation of guidelines issued by HPA under the Public Health Act. They were fined along with several senior individual politicians of the parties from the cycle rally held last month.

Meanwhile, with a higher number of Covid-19 cases in the greater male’ area, to control further spreading, HPA has included gathering of more than 5 people, as violation of the guidelines issued by HPA. Doctors and health professionals have been concerned over the increase in numbers of Covid-19 cases in the greater male’ area, and they have been appealing to the public to follow the guidelines issued by HPA.
